L'Oreal Nude Magique - perfect skin trio

Here's a new face base trio* I've been trialling lately, all from the L'Oreal Nude Magique range. I call it my perfect skin trio as it makes my skin look smooth, and like it's naturally perfect. Read on to see my individual reviews of each of the items.

Nude Magique Blur Cream in medium/dark
It was love at first swatch. As someone who doesn't like primers much, I have been using this almost every day since I got it. It's a tinted silicone based primer (think Benefit Porefessional) which instantly smooths out any fine lines and creates a perfect base for your foundation. Because it's tinted on good skin days I've been very tempted to forego my foundation completely and just wear this, because of how smooth it makes my skin, but I never do. What can I say, I love my foundation. If you're ever near a L'Oreal counter and see a tester for this, make sure you try it on your hand, guaranteed you'll also fall in love with it. RRP $26.95

Nude Magique Eau De Teint foundation in #140 Pure Beige
I really didn't expect to like the Eau De Teint foundation. In fact even when I swatched in on my hand it didn't do it for me. It was so lightweight, and also so runny, I thought there's no way this will give me any coverage at all. So I kind of put off trying it for quite a while. Then one day I was working from home and had absolutely no plans for leaving the house so I thought what the heck, I'll try it. And oh my. It gives medium, almost full, coverage despite being so lightweight. It goes on smoothly, dries to an almost matte velvet finish and it lasts. The. Whole. Day. I'm sold! It works great on its own, but applied over the blur cream it gives me the smoothest skin, you'd think I was born with it! The colour is slightly too dark for me, however applied with the powder (below) which is slightly too light, it all works out. What I don't like about it? The packaging. The foundation is very runny, and the grey big opening up top means I always get more product out than I did. I would have loved a pump bottle instead. RRP $24.95

Nude Magique BB Powder in Light
I've used this one in the past and been really happy with. It's very lightweight but has enough pigmentation to add to the coverage. I normally use the Medium, so this was a tad too light for me but mixed with the slightly darker foundation this worked out ok. What I love about it is how it doesn't leave my skin with a powdery feeling. The packaging I'm not a fan of - it's one of those that has the mirror on the bottom of the pan, which I find inconvenient for touch ups on the go. And for that reason alone I haven't repurchased it. But the powder itself is lovely, and worth a try.
RRP $26.95
